Claire Rose and Direct Sunlight
Does Claire Rose Need Direct Sunlight? π
Claire Rose plants thrive in bright light conditions, making them perfect companions for sunlit spaces. Ideally, they require 6-8 hours of bright light daily to flourish and showcase their vibrant foliage.
Can Claire Rose Tolerate Direct Sunlight? π
While Claire Rose can handle some direct sunlight, moderation is key. Morning sun is particularly beneficial, providing gentle warmth without the harsh intensity of afternoon rays.
Effects of Too Much Direct Sunlight on Claire Rose π«
Excessive direct sunlight can lead to leaf burn, characterized by brown, crispy edges on the leaves. This stress can also stunt growth, resulting in reduced flowering and overall vigor, which is not what any plant parent wants to see.

Signs of Sunlight Stress
π Identifying Sunburn or Leaf Scorch in Claire Rose
Claire Rose plants can show signs of distress when exposed to too much direct sunlight. Look for symptoms like brown spots or crispy edges on leaves, along with wilting, which indicate sunburn or leaf scorch.
Early detection is crucial. Addressing these issues promptly can prevent further damage and help your plant recover.
π€οΈ Other Signs of Too Much or Too Little Sunlight
Excessive sunlight can lead to more than just leaf burn. You might notice leaf drop and faded colors, signaling that your Claire Rose is overwhelmed.
On the flip side, insufficient sunlight results in leggy growth and fewer blooms. Keeping an eye on these signs will help you maintain a healthy, vibrant plant.

Tips for Managing Sunlight Exposure
π How to Adjust Sunlight Exposure for Claire Rose
To ensure your Claire Rose thrives, adjust its position based on its light needs. Moving the plant closer to windows can increase its exposure, while relocating it further away can help if itβs getting too much direct sunlight.
Keep an eye on seasonal changes in light conditions. As the sun's angle shifts, you may need to reposition your plant to maintain optimal brightness.
πͺ Using Sheer Curtains or Blinds to Filter Sunlight
Filtering harsh sunlight is essential for preventing leaf burn on your Claire Rose. Sheer curtains or blinds can effectively diffuse intense rays while still allowing plenty of light to reach your plant.
Consider materials like lightweight cotton or linen, which soften the sunlight without blocking it completely. This approach helps create a more balanced environment for your plant.
π Rotating the Plant for Even Light Distribution
Rotating your Claire Rose every few weeks is a simple yet effective practice. This ensures that all sides of the plant receive equal sunlight, promoting balanced growth.
Regular rotation can lead to more even flowering and a fuller appearance. Itβs a small effort that pays off in the long run, keeping your plant healthy and vibrant.
